Philip Lee LLP – change in legal status

Key Contact: Jonathan Kelly – Managing Partner

With effect from 17 January 2022 Philip Lee has been authorised by the Legal Services Regulatory Authority to operate as a limited liability partnership (LLP) under the Legal Services Regulation Act 2015.  We will now operate under the legal name “Philip Lee LLP”.

This change will not affect our relationships with our clients or our suppliers, nor will it impact in any way the first-class service that we aim to deliver to all clients.

The LLP is a common business model for law firms internationally and the Legal Services Regulation Act, 2015 (the Act) now allows Irish law firms to be established as limited liability partnerships. Other than as provided in the Act, the Partnership Act 1890 will continue to apply to Philip Lee LLP. Subject to certain exceptions provided for in the Act, an individual partner in the LLP will not have personal liability for any debt, liabilities or obligations that are incurred for the purpose of carrying on the business of the LLP. However, the liability of the firm itself for any debt, liability or obligation is not affected and we continue to maintain appropriate levels of professional indemnity insurance for the benefit of the firm and our clients.
